The aim of this course is to introduce Lidar data analysis tools available in CSC Taito supercluster. The main tools covered in the course are: PDAL and different R packages, inc lidR and rlas. The objective is to get a general overview of tasks that can be done using these tools: filtering points, calculating digital elevation and surface models, calculating canopy height, tree detection, mesh creation, change detection.
The course exercises are done in Taito. For exercises, we will use aerial LiDAR scanning datasets from Finnish National Land Survey.
Prerequisites:
- Basic understanding of LiDAR data.
- Basic programing skills (preferably R or Python).
- Previous experience with Taito environment is not required.
